Output e51322a602713252905f8144873d995332646c888a9a688b344b935b717d71c1:6

value
517847
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 325aa861dc91ed47ddc5b3db0a6bcd92766ebd43 OP_EQUALVERIFY OP_CHECKSIG
address
15bFPbuxsRpJbgYntQ1QjLhF5jaBoDEeAU
transaction
e51322a602713252905f8144873d995332646c888a9a688b344b935b717d71c1
spent
true